NEATER2: a PL/I source statement reformatter
Communications of the ACM
The Elements of Programming Style
The Elements of Programming Style
A Primer on Structured Program Design
A Primer on Structured Program Design
Indentation, documentation and programmer comprehension
CHI '82 Proceedings of the 1982 Conference on Human Factors in Computing Systems
An experimental investigation of the effect of program structure on program understanding
Proceedings of an ACM conference on Language design for reliable software
A methodology for studying the psychological complexity of computer programs.
A methodology for studying the psychological complexity of computer programs.
ACM SIGPLAN Notices
Contour: a method of preparing structured flowcharts
ACM SIGPLAN Notices
Psychological complexity of computer programs: an experimental methodology
ACM SIGPLAN Notices
A technique for making structured programs more readable
ACM SIGPLAN Notices
"Flowblocks": a technique for structured programming
ACM SIGPLAN Notices
Structured formatting of Pascal programs
ACM SIGPLAN Notices
On the formatting of Pascal programs
ACM SIGPLAN Notices
An automatic formatting program for PASCAL
ACM SIGPLAN Notices
Some practical experiences formatting Pascal programs
ACM SIGPLAN Notices
Prettyprinting structured programs with connector lines
ACM SIGPLAN Notices
Software psychology: Human factors in computer and information systems (Winthrop computer systems series)
The influence of color on program readability and comprehensibility
SIGCSE '86 Proceedings of the seventeenth SIGCSE technical symposium on Computer science education
Schematic pseudocode for program constructs and its computer automation by SCHEMACODE
Communications of the ACM
A program development system for the casual programmer
SIGCPR '85 Proceedings of the twenty-first annual conference on Computer personnel research
Design principles for the enhanced presentation of computer program source text
CHI '86 Proceedings of the SIGCHI Conference on Human Factors in Computing Systems
An introductory algorithm teacher
SIGCSE '87 Proceedings of the eighteenth SIGCSE technical symposium on Computer science education
Enhancing program readability and comprehensibility with tools for program visualization
ICSE '88 Proceedings of the 10th international conference on Software engineering
A paradigm for programming style research
ACM SIGPLAN Notices
Typographic style is more than cosmetic
Communications of the ACM
Debugging Effort Estimation Using Software Metricsv
IEEE Transactions on Software Engineering
WHILE loops and the analogy of the single stroke engine
ACM SIGCSE Bulletin
Tool for making programs more readable
ACM SIGCSE Bulletin
Enhancing program comprehension: formatting and documenting
ACM SIGPLAN Notices
CAP: an automated self-assessment tool to check Pascal programs for syntax, logic and style errors
SIGCSE '95 Proceedings of the twenty-sixth SIGCSE technical symposium on Computer science education
All programs are not created equal—but, do students know that?
SIGCSE '85 Proceedings of the sixteenth SIGCSE technical symposium on Computer science education
ADESSA — an Ada expert system style advisor
WADAS '86 Proceedings of the third annual Washington Ada symposium on Ada: Ada use in focus : practical lessons in perspective
Procedures and comments vs. the banker's algorithm
ACM SIGCSE Bulletin
The Effectiveness of Control Structure Diagrams in Source Code Comprehension Activities
IEEE Transactions on Software Engineering
Systematic identation in PL/I: minimizing the reduction in horizontal space
ACM SIGPLAN Notices
Theories and techniques of program understanding
CASCON '91 Proceedings of the 1991 conference of the Centre for Advanced Studies on Collaborative research
OGRE: Three-Dimensional Program Visualization for Novice Programmers
Education and Information Technologies
IEEE Transactions on Software Engineering
Stable, flexible, peephole pretty-printing
Science of Computer Programming
A metric for software readability
ISSTA '08 Proceedings of the 2008 international symposium on Software testing and analysis
Reading beside the lines: Using indentation to rank revisions by complexity
Science of Computer Programming
Models in Software Engineering
Lower dropout rates and better grades through revised course infrastructure
CATE '07 Proceedings of the 10th IASTED International Conference on Computers and Advanced Technology in Education
When students are not programmers
ACM Inroads
International Journal of Human-Computer Studies
Existe-t-il une différence entre langages visuels et textuels en termes de perception?
Proceedings of the 25ième conférence francophone on l'Interaction Homme-Machine
Hi-index | 48.25 |